Health
II Course Description
(Back)
Semester – ½ credit
This is the second of two required Health courses at
Goshen High School, offered during sophomore, junior
or senior year. In this twenty-week course, students
will learn about and discuss the many challenges
they will encounter concerning their relationships,
their bodies, and their minds. Topics include:
parenting responsibilities and goals; the hardships
and realities of teen parenting; sexual health
(hygiene, male and female reproductive systems,
disease prevention, birth control methods, sexually
transmitted infections/diseases, pregnancy and
prenatal care, childbirth); infant safety and child
abuse prevention; mental health issues (depression,
suicide, eating disorders, and self-esteem);
nutrition and healthful eating. Students will learn
to apply knowledge and skills to their own lives
through interactive activities, guest speakers, and
open-class discussion.
